Lay box substrate

Hi. My female is going to lay soon. I dont know what they really prefer to lay in. Some say moss, some say vermiculite. What would she most likely lay in. Any help would be great.

if you have vermiculite use it over moss. The best I have found is bed-a-beast,forest bed, eco-earth. All three are basically the same they retain water really well and they love to dig and lay in them.

I use vermiculite in my laybox-laybox. I catch both of my leo's hanging out in it just about every day.. My female laid in it on tuesday too. It holds moisture really well
